My Posts (1) Transformers: Best Megatron Voice Actors, Ranked Don't forget starscreams voice Chris Latta was every bit as good as peter Cullin and Frank welker....those 3 were the best! Chris Latta waste so many other things like Cobra Commander and was fantastic. Nobody sounded like him Post by J 0 Upvoted 0 Replies View